About CREEKSIDE HIGH SCHOOL
CREEKSIDE HIGH SCHOOL is a high school located in SAINT JOHNS, Florida, in St. Johns County. Enrolled students number 2,479 students, in grades 8 through 12. Enrollment is 140% higher than the average for high schools in Florida, which is about 1,035.
CREEKSIDE HIGH SCHOOL sits within ST. JOHNS, which has 53 schools and 52,383 students.
CREEKSIDE HIGH SCHOOL's enrollment is 66% White. The next largest groups are 15% Hispanic, 11% Asian, 5% multiracial, and 3% Black. In St. Johns County overall, about 79% of residents are White. CREEKSIDE HIGH SCHOOL has a diversity index of 53%, compared with 70% for all US public school students.
The school employs the equivalent of 108.4 full-time teachers, for a ratio of 22.9:1. Across high schools in Florida, the average ratio is about 23.5:1. The free or reduced-price lunch share, often used to gauge student poverty, is 6%. The rate at public schools in St. Johns County averages 21%, higher than here.
On the allk12 BeatsExpectations measure, CREEKSIDE HIGH SCHOOL is 6.9 points above the average proficiency rate on state tests predicted for its free or reduced-price lunch share: 84.9% actual, 78.0% predicted. That is outside both the top and bottom 10% in Florida.
Recent Census Bureau figures for St. Johns County show that median household income is about $109,839, about 51% of adults have at least a bachelor's degree, and roughly 4% of residents are in poverty. CREEKSIDE HIGH SCHOOL is one of 68 public schools in St. Johns County, which together enroll about 52,895 students.
PATRIOT OAKS ACADEMY is located about 1.5 miles from CREEKSIDE HIGH SCHOOL. Other public schools within five miles: at least 8. Among 9 nearby schools that report test results, CREEKSIDE HIGH SCHOOL ranks 1st on proficiency.
In the federal locale system, CREEKSIDE HIGH SCHOOL is coded Suburb: Large, for schools in a suburban area outside a principal city, within an urbanized area with a population of 250,000 or more.
The 2024-25 enrollment of 2,479 was 17% higher than in 2017-18, when it was 2,127. The share of White students decreased 15 points, from 81% to 66%.
